Recovery for the Slatequill SQL lint service: if your contractor account locks during rule uploads, open the recovery console and select the lint-admin realm. Do not create a new account; rule ownership will not transfer. The console asks for the shared recovery passphrase, which is recorded directly below this paragraph.

unlock words, bawef-kahap: sorax-sorir-quenys-aldok

Ticket #2907 — Signature check fails on report builder export

Support: customers exporting from the Tallyvane report builder see a signature verification error after the sorting-stability patch. The patch changed row ordering in grouped exports, which altered the serialized payload, so exports signed before the patch now fail verification against cached manifests. Advise customers to regenerate reports; old exports cannot be re-verified. Fresh exports are signed with the key below.

signing key of fadug-haweg = bky19_x2JJNa4RuE34mQa9TgK

SyncMesh resolves calendar sync conflicts across connected providers. Plugin authors get three environments: sandbox, staging, prod. Sandbox resets nightly and allows forced conflict injection via the Collide endpoint. Staging mirrors prod schemas but throttles at 10% quota. Conflict-resolution strategy, retry windows, and merge precedence differ per environment; plugins must read these at startup rather than hardcoding. Prod access requires a signed manifest reviewed by the Harlow team. The effective prod settings are listed below.

deployment values, tawif-kageg:
zorael:
  log_level: debug
  metrics_host: metrics.zorael.qorvelsys.internal
  pin: 3988
  pool_size: 32

## Changed defaults

Heads up: the Ledgerline tax-rate lookup cache now defaults to a 15-minute TTL instead of 24 hours. Turns out rates in the Veldt County sandbox were going stale mid-demo, which was embarrassing. Eviction is now LRU rather than FIFO, and the cache warms on boot. If you're reviewing, check that nothing hardcodes the old TTL. The new defaults land as follows.

deployment values, bajop-taweg:
holwyn:
  log_level: debug
  metrics_host: metrics.holwyn.zemvarsys.internal
  pool_size: 32